From the Guidelines

The use of microphones in pediatric patient care is crucial for enhancing communication, particularly for children with speech or hearing impairments, as it allows for clearer and more accurate assessments, and facilitates better documentation and remote monitoring. When considering the advantages of microphones in pediatric care, it's essential to prioritize the needs of children with impaired communication, as highlighted in the study by 1. This study emphasizes the importance of assistive technology, including alternative or augmentative technology, in improving day-to-day functioning for children with special health care needs. Some key advantages of using microphones or high-tech AAC devices, such as VOCAs or SGDs, include:

  • Ease of progressing in skill levels
  • Ability to carry out extensive and efficient conversations
  • Portability, allowing for use in various settings
  • Capability for long-distance communication, such as through telephone or telehealth applications
  • Ability to connect to other devices for access to computers or environmental control, as noted in the study by 1. However, it's also important to consider the potential disadvantages, such as moderate to very high cost, the need for power supply, and the requirement for extensive training for both the child and the listeners. Despite these limitations, the benefits of using microphones and high-tech AAC devices in pediatric care outweigh the drawbacks, particularly for children with significant communication impairments. As stated in the study by 1, high-tech VOCAs have the advantage of expandability and flexibility, allowing the vocabulary to be modified to accommodate the advancing development and changing needs of the child. From the Research

Advantages of Microphones in Pediatric Patient Care

  • Improved communication: The use of microphones can facilitate effective communication between healthcare providers and pediatric patients, which is essential for patient care and outcomes 2.
  • Enhanced speech therapy: Microphones can be a valuable tool in speech therapy for children with speech disorders, allowing therapists to better assess and treat speech difficulties 3, 4.
  • Increased accessibility: Microphones can help children with speech or language difficulties to communicate more easily, promoting inclusivity and participation in healthcare settings 5.
  • Accurate diagnosis: The use of microphones can aid in the diagnosis of speech disorders, enabling healthcare professionals to identify and address speech difficulties more effectively 6.
  • Personalized care: Microphones can facilitate personalized care for pediatric patients, allowing healthcare providers to tailor their communication approaches to individual needs and preferences.

Potential Applications of Microphones in Pediatric Care

  • Speech therapy sessions: Microphones can be used to record and analyze speech patterns, helping therapists to develop targeted interventions 4.
  • Patient-provider communication: Microphones can facilitate clear and effective communication between healthcare providers and pediatric patients, reducing errors and improving patient outcomes 2.
  • Remote consultations: Microphones can enable remote consultations, expanding access to healthcare services for pediatric patients in remote or underserved areas.
  • Research and development: Microphones can be used to collect data on speech patterns and communication strategies, informing the development of new therapies and interventions for pediatric patients 3, 5.
